Phosphate Groups
Chemical groups containing phosphorus and oxygen that are critical components of molecules like DNA, ATP, and phospholipids.
Amino Acids
Organic compounds that serve as the building blocks of proteins, containing both an amino group and a carboxyl group.
Double Covalent Bonds
Chemical bonds formed by the sharing of two pairs of electrons between two atoms, creating a strong link in the molecule structure.
Fatty Acid
Organic compounds consisting of a hydrocarbon chain and a terminal carboxyl group, important components of lipids in the body such as fats and oils, playing key roles in energy storage and cell structure.
